Learning German in 70 days is possible only when you learn from private institutes i.e Intensive course which is kind of rigorous learning. Upto A2 levels can be completed if classes are held regularly for 4 to 5 hours daily up to 2 months. Ideally each level of language requires minimum 80 hours of learning and maximum 160 hours with good practice. Check if Goethe Institute in your city offers intensive course. Personal pronouns in german
Ich - I Du - you Er - He Es - It Sie - She wir - we Ihr - you (plural) Sie - they Sie - You (Formal)
